The Medford Airport (MFR), also known as the Rogue Valley International-Medford Airport, is located in southwestern Oregon, USA. It is the third-busiest airport in the state of Oregon, serving the cities of Medford, Ashland, and Grants Pass, as well as the surrounding areas.
MFR has direct flights to several major US cities, including Denver, Los Angeles, Phoenix, Portland, Salt Lake City, San Francisco, and Seattle. However, it does not have any direct international flights.
The surrounding area is known for its natural beauty, with several national parks and forests nearby. The Rogue River, which flows through the region, is a popular spot for fishing, rafting, and kayaking. The area is also home to several wineries and vineyards, and the city of Ashland is famous for its Shakespearean theater festival. Outdoor recreation such as hiking, camping, skiing, and snowboarding are also popular in the area.
